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,335,145,343
Lastest Block:
1,979,979
Utxos:
1,984,814
Nodes:
351
OmniXEP Contracts:
274
Block details
[STAKE]
06/10/2025 06:16:32 UTC
Txid
64a34e2230398ef06acec3204fe84d3ce049f7af70200aa56f75beb020d998fb
Block
1,884,218
Block hash
79d18189c7e95bee32da31fe72e65e7378caa548e88cbdda4f16f24016afa053
Stake amount
192.94149672 XEP
Sender
ep1q2t6fe76mj2r2r8ggj2x2vap8szxt3sgznht2rv
Recipient
ep1qf3avga0rc4hsu7enj8mmkxec9e9dz7p2v9evtr
(3,371,088.67631775 XEP)